The Wine Advocate 90/100

"Tasted at the château, the 2011 Montrose is a blend of 63% Cabernet Sauvignon, 22% Merlot, 12% Cabernet Franc and 3% Petit Verdot picked between 2-27 September. The nose does not possess the exuberance of the 2008, a little conservative and lacking personality by comparison. It does repay aeration though and after some time, there are attractive cold stone/limestone notes that begin to emerge. The palate is medium-bodied with fine, grippy tannin. It is a solid Montrose, quite stout, perhaps not the greatest fun you will ever have with a Claret, yet with admirable depth on the lightly spiced, cedar-infused finish. Whilst I prefer the 2008 Montrose, the 2011 is a decent off-vintage that should offer 20 years of drinking pleasure. Tasted September 2016.."
Interim End of March 2017, Wine Advocate www.robertparker.com

Jane Anson 94+/100

"They clearly worked very hard and selected drastically to keep the quality up here, and have succeeded. 63% cabernet sauvignon 22% merlot 12% cab franc 3% petit verdot. This has fanatastic length and grip, depth of fruit. Huge difference between first and second wine, a real success here. 12.8 alcohol."

www.newbordeaux.com

Decanter Magazine 18/20

"Lovely restrained fragrance of Cabernet fruit with an iron backbone, classic depth and firmness of a great Montrose."
